Initial Assessment and Water Source Identification
Our first step is always a rapid inspection to pinpoint the exact source of the water. Whether it’s a burst pipe, a faulty appliance, or a roof leak affecting the unit above, we identify it quickly. We use moisture meters and thermal imaging to detect hidden water. This initial assessment typ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the complexity. It’s vital for stopping further damage.
Water Extraction
Once the source is secured, we immediately begin extracting standing water. We use powerful, truck-mounted or portable water extraction units to remove as much water as possible. This process can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the volume of water. Efficient extraction is key to speeding up the drying process.
Drying and Dehumidification
After extraction, the real work of drying begins. We set up industrial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ers to pull moisture from the air and building materials. This stage is critical and can take several days, sometimes up to a week or more, depending on how saturated the materials are. Proper drying prevents secondary damage and mold growth.
Cleaning and Sanitizing
Water damage often leaves behind contaminants and odors. We th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as, including carpets, walls, and structural elements. We use specialized cleaning agents to remove bacteria and prevent mold. This ensures your apartment is not only dry but also safe and healthy.
Restoration and Repair
The final step involves repairing any damage caused by the water. This could include replacing drywall, repainting, or repairing flooring. Our goal is to return your apartment to its pre-loss condition, making it look and feel like the damage never happened. We focus on quality craftsmanship in every repair.

Warning Signs You Need Apartment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early is your best defense against more extensive and costly repairs. Ignoring these signs can lead to serious structural issues and health risks. Understanding what to look for can save you significant trouble down the line. Prompt action is always the smartest choice.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ent damp, musty smell, especially in closets or corners, is often a sign of hidden mold growth fueled by moisture. This indicates a hidden water problem needs attention.
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Water spots on ceilings or walls, or wallpaper starting to peel, are clear indicators that water has penetrated the surface. This requires immediate professional assessment.
Warped or Soft Flooring Materials
If your laminate, hardwood, or even carpet feels spongy or looks wavy, it’s absorbing excess moisture. This can lead to irreparable flooring damage.
Peeling or Bubbling Paint
Paint that is flaking or forming bubbles on walls or ceilings suggests moisture is trapped behind it, weakening the adhesive. This is a sign of water infiltration.
Increased Humidity Levels
If your apartment feels unusually damp or clammy, and your dehumidifier is constantly running, there might be an unseen water issue. Elevated humidity can promote mold growth.
Sounds of Dripping or Running Water
Hearing unexplained dripping or running water, especially when no fixtures are in use, points to a leak that needs immediate investigation. This is a clear warning sign.
Apartment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small spill on hard flooring (e.g., tile, linoleum) | Yes | No | Easily wiped up and dried. |
| Standing water covering more than a few square feet | No | Yes | Requires specialized extraction equipment. |
| Water damage to drywall or plaster | No | Yes | Materials can easily degrade and require replacement. |
| Lingering musty odors or visible mold growth | No | Yes | Requires professional mold remediation and air quality testing. |
| Water damage affecting electrical outlets or fixtures | Absolutely Not | Yes | Extreme safety hazard; requires certified professionals. |
| Water damage from sewage or contaminated sources | Absolutely Not | Yes | Biohazard risk; requires specialized cleaning and sanitization. |
While minor spills might be manageable with DIY methods, anything beyond a small amount of water, or water that has soaked into porous materials, demands professional attention. What is the first thing I should do if I discover water damage in my apartment?
The very first step is to stop the source of water if it’s safe to do so. If it’s a burst pipe, turn off the main water valve. If it’s an appliance leak, unplug it or turn off its water supply. Then, document the damage with photos or videos before anything else gets wet. Contacting us immediately allows us to start the extraction process quickly.

Will my renter’s insurance cover apartment water damage restoration?
Renter’s insurance typically covers your personal belongings and can sometimes cover the cost of restoration for damage caused by sudden, accidental events like a burst pipe. It usually doesn’t cover damage from neglect or poor maintenance. We can help you understand what your policy might cover and assist with documentation for your claim.

What are the health risks associated with untreated apartment water damage?
Untreated water damage can lead to mold growth, which releases spores into the air and can cause resp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and other health issues. There’s also a risk of electrical hazards and structural instability. Addressing water damage promptly is crucial for maintaining a healthy living environment.
